Can you still get Minecraft Nintendo switch edition?

Current owners of Minecraft: Nintendo Switch Edition will be able to upgrade to the new version of Minecraft by downloading it from Nintendo eShop for free!

Will Minecraft be free on Switch?

It's a free account that you can use to sign in on a device. With a Microsoft account, Minecraft players on Switch can play with others on non-Nintendo devices such as iPadOS, iOS, Android, Xbox, PlayStation, and Windows devices (via cross-play, Realms, or Servers).
